Funny But True: Exorcist Chasing Demons Out of Big Bank Chase
From Denny: Don't you just love it? We are all outraged at the greed of America's Big Banks. Feel helpless? Feel vulnerable? No worries. Your local exorcists are here to save the day.
A bunch of New York City clergy banded together to go after JPMorgan Chase Bank. The ministers are angry at failed mortgage policies that simply don't well address the national foreclosure crisis. I've been posting about this crisis for some time on my American news blog, The Social Poets. Did you realize that over 21 million people are out of work for the past five years? Did you know that over 20 million homes are in foreclosure and more in the pipeline?
Well, these New York ministers decided they had enough of the corporate greed and plunder of America. They gathered at JPMorgan Chase today to close their accounts. They also went about their spiritual work, chasing off evil spirits inhabiting the bank.

1 Billion Worldwide Watch 33 Chilean Miners Rescued From Abyss
Check out the jubilant celebrations as the miners are rescued today.
From Denny: Talk about an ordeal, a spiritual experience, for the miners, for the millions following and praying about their story. It's been two months since these 33 miners in Chile were found to be alive and Herculean rescue efforts began in earnest. Since last night and all day today more people have watched the live coverage of this never before attempted rescue from so deep underground in a collapsed mine than any other news story ever.
Everyone is fascinated by these miners, mostly by their incredible - and uncanny - positive attitudes through it all. In the early days the leader of the group was faced with doling out only two days of rations to 33 men - and it had to last 17 days. It was then they got a message up above and the world discovered they still lived.

Waking The Day poem - Libations Friday 17 Sept 2010
When the day - and I - awaken, present in the moment.

Waking The Day
When I suddenly awakened from the long night’s hot summer sleep
The energizing scent of coffee brewing wafted around the corner.
I stumbled in the dark, bouncing off the doorway, fumbling for the kitchen lights.
I saw cats waiting eagerly at the back door, wide-eyed nocturnal keepers of the yard.

Measuring out fresh food into their three bowls, then wisely throwing open the door.
They looked up at me, measuring me more than their food, wondering how awake,
Hugging the doorway, quietly gliding through the opening instead of their usual burst.
The golden tiger cat squeaked his morning gossip of the neighborhood nightly report.

Steaming dark brown coffee breathed foggy swirls, spilling into the pristine mug.
The hot libation slid down my throat as it gave off its sweet Ethiopian perfume.
Drinking coffee before speaking plays first in the slumbering beginnings at my house.
Glancing at the cats, all lined in a row, they ate heartily as if miners just off a long shift.

I stepped out into the night to view the sparkling stars before they faded to the day.
The sky was astounding in its simple beauty; the love planet Venus the brightest smile.
How could anyone not smile in return when the planets seem to speak lovingly to us?
So many stars, so many messages written in the sky, our Universe speaks unceasingly.

Pouring another offering of coffee, I pulled up a chair on the porch to view the lake.
I could witness early morning on the water a thousand times, never to be disappointed.
Smoke rose on the water, little ghostly fingers walking forward on the mirrored surface.
Three mallard ducks emerged from the mist, swimming my way, dancing long strides.

Huge prehistoric wings filled the air with a swooping sound and blanketed darkness.
A blue heron landed to fish his breakfast, blending into the smoky gray surrounding mist.
Soon a white egret flew in from the east, careful to move down to another fishing hole.
In the dim light a neighbor fished, sitting, pole in hand as his coffee scent filled the air.

Faint pink embers, the growing light, were filling the sky just above the rooftop horizon.
The blue heron stalked the shallows on his long legs, searching the moving warm waters.
A sudden splash, beak dove down, retrieving a huge fish he flung high on to the bank.
The egret caught small fishes, silver glints in the sunlight, tossed into the air, swallowed.

Two cups of coffee later it was time to check back in the house to rouse my husband.
Entering the room, he slumbered peacefully, his breath shallow; I knew he was awake.
The golden tiger cat pounced onto the bed and onto his chest, demanding attention.
His eyes closed, my husband smiled and knew he had not fooled either one of us.
